#59d031 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#59d031 is composed of 34.9% red, 81.6%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.4%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 104.9 degrees, a saturation of 62.8% and a lightness of 50.4%. #59d031 color hex could be obtained by blending #b2ff62 with #00a100.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#59d031

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010200 is the darkest color, while #f3fcf1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#59d031

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#80827f is the less saturated color, while #46f70a is the most saturated one.
